Re: ERROR: Dependency libffmpeg of package minidlna cannot b
I finally found some info buried in a thread. opkg needed to be fully installed.
gpkg install opkg
It then handled the download and installation correctly. Now getting everything to fit required installing on USB and configuration was a beast, but it works.
